Party (S)hopping: Elise Overland Lures Stylists and Nicky Hilton to Arcade Boutique

NYC designer Elise Overland hosted an event at Arcade Boutique last night to give clients a preview (and pre-order opp) of her spring '09 collection, as well as access to rare samples from her line.

FWD was there and reports the event brought out a number of stylists—Lee Harris pulled an "embellished black sheath dress for Drew Barrymore"; Becks Welch had her eye out for client Isla Fisher to "take some risks on the red carpet."

Nicky Hilton was also in attendance, and was doing some shopping herself, a python mini skirt and was "thinking about ordering the leather leggings." Hilton told the fashion pub: "I love the clothes...it's gothic in a tasteful, subtle way. Not overdone."

And what was flying off the shelves that night? Those leather leggings Hilton was pondering, price tag, $1,400. Overland's leggings from fall/winter '08 shown left.
